Rezumat:
Cs2CuBr4 is one of the best candidates for the spin-1/2 Heisenberg antiferromagnet on the triangular lattice. To date, it is the only spin-1/2 material in which a magnetization plateau has been observed at 1/3 of the saturation magnetization — the hallmark of the triangular-lattice Heisenberg antiferromagnet. We have made a detailed determination of the magnetic phase diagram of Cs2CuBr4 in magnetic fields up to 18 T, using specific-heat and magnetocaloric-effect measurements. The results for the field direction parallel to the c axis of the sample indicate that the transition between the phase at the plateau of magnetization and the adjacent ordered phases is first order. ©2006 American Institute of Physics
